Overview
Primary purpose: Perform engineering related tasks necessary to support project development and execution of a broad range of water facility projects including Pipelines, Storage, Recycling, and Disposal. Tasks to include hydraulic modeling/facility design, permit coordination, and project management support including procurement, scheduling, vendor oversight, etc.
